Century League : Valley Upsets El Modena, 58-54
- Share via
Defense proved to be the difference Wednesday night as Santa Ana Valley upset 10th-ranked El Modena, 58-54, in Century League action at Santa Ana Valley.
The Falcons (3-3) took control of the game in the first quarter with a full-court press and some aggressive man-to-man defense and held the Vanguards (4-2) scoreless for the first four minutes.
“The kids showed a lot of character,” Falcon Coach Tom Riach said. “We played aggressive man-to-man defense in the second half and made them take a lot of poor shots.”
In the third quarter, El Modena was 2 of 8 from the field and didn’t do much better in the fourth quarter, making only 3 of 9.
